Geretsried – With a 1-1 draw at VfB Forstinning, the TuS Geretsried footballers said goodbye to the winter break.

The eleven around captain Sebastian Schrills remain undefeated for the third game in a row - but Daniel Dittmann didn't seem really happy.

"I'm not satisfied," said the TuS trainer.

"Each of us would have signed a point before the game, but after the game the result didn't add up." At the break, his team had to be two or three goals ahead, the coach complained.

"The game would probably have turned out differently then, but that's how Forstinning fought back in the second half."

In fact, the game was made for Srdan Ivkovic to add to his scoring tally.

But even with the goalgetter's best actions, bad luck is often the godfather this season.

Or a strong goalkeeper in the way, like Forstinning's Michael Heidfeld, who won his first duel against Ivkovic in the sixth minute.

Nevertheless, the guests, who dominated the first round, took the lead.

After the referee failed to punish a foul on Taso Karpouzidis, the ball reached Johannes Bahnmüller on the left attacking side, who was also not separated from the ball in accordance with the rules.

This time referee Martin Schramm whistled;

Robin Renger placed the subsequent free kick perfectly on the inside post to make it 1-0 for TuS.

A little later Ivkovic missed the chance to make it 2-0 ahead of the break,

"We weren't that creative in the second half.

Forstinning then got into the duels better,” Dittmann looked for explanations as to why the hosts now made the game more balanced.

And they had their first chance to score: After Geretsrieder recklessly lost the ball in midfield, the game device reached Felix Meier, who quickly shot the ball and also used the inside post to make it 1-1.

"That was Forstinning's only real chance in the whole game," annoyed Dittmann, who saved the crossbar hit by a free-kick from Marko Nikolic (85') under the heading of coincidence.

“The overall performance was good.

It's a shame we didn't reward ourselves with three points," said the coach.

All in all, he draws a positive conclusion from his first games as head coach: "It was an up and down with a lot of background noise.

For now I'm satisfied that we ended the first half of the season well after the series of defeats.

So we can start the preparations in a good mood.”

VfB Forstinning - TuS Geretsried 1: 1 (0: 1)

Goals: 0: 1 (38th) Renger, 1: 1 (56th) Meier.

– Time penalties: (58./TuS) bad luck, (90.+2/VfB) Al Hosaini.

– Referee: Martin Schramm (DJK Holzfreyung).

– Spectators: 110.

TuS: Untch - Wiedenhofer, L. Lajqi, L. Kellner, Renger, Joh. Bahnmüller, T. Karpouzidis, Schrills, Kirschner (74th, Berger), Pech (69th, Thiess), Ivkovic.
